首頁
PHP
Tags
PHP教學
最新文章列表
中文(繁體)
English
简体中文
中文(繁體)
日本語
한국어
Français
Deutsch
မြန်မာဘာသာ
當前位置:
首頁
>
Tags
>
PDOStatement
PDOStatement::fetchAll函數結合PDO::FETCH_OBJ選項,如何實現對象形式的數據返回
PDOStatement::fetchAll 和PDO::FETCH_OBJ 的用法解析
PDOStatement::fetchAll
如何使用PDOStatement::fetchColumn 避免SQL 注入問題?
PDOStatement::fetchColumn 是PDO 提供的一個方法,專門用於從查詢結果集中獲取一列數據。與其他的fetch 方法不同,fetchColumn 只會返回查詢結果的第一列,這使得它在處理某些查詢(例如SELECT COUNT(*) 或查詢單個字段時)非常有用。
PDOStatement::fetchColumn
怎樣用PDOStatement::fetchColumn函數快速獲取數據庫中的單個字段值?具體操作步驟有哪些?
在PHP中操作數據庫時,PDO(PHP Data Objects)是一個強大且推薦使用的接口,它提供了統一的方法來訪問不同類型的數據庫。 PDOStatement::fetchColumn 函數是PDO 提供的一個非常實用的方法,用於從結果集中快速獲取某一列的值。特別是當你只需要查詢某個字段的單一值時,fetchColumn 可以大大簡化代碼,提高效率。
PDOStatement::fetchColumn
PDOStatement::columnCount函數與PDOStatement::getColumnMeta函數聯合使用的方法和優勢?
PDOStatement::columnCount 與PDOStatement::getColumnMeta 的聯合使用
PDOStatement::columnCount
如何將PDOStatement::columnCount函數與fetchColumn函數配合使用獲取數據?
1. PDOStatement::columnCount() 簡介columnCount()方法用於獲取結果集中列的數量。它返回一個整數,表示查詢結果包含多少列。
PDOStatement::columnCount
PDOStatement::columnCount函數和PDO::query函數如何結合使用?
在PHP中,使用PDO(PHP Data Objects)進行數據庫操作是一種非常安全且高效的方式。本文將重點介紹PDOStatement::columnCount函數和PDO::query函數的結合使用方法,幫助你更好地理解如何獲取查詢結果的列數,並結合實際查詢進行應用。
PDOStatement::columnCount
PDOStatement::columnCount函數在使用中常見的錯誤及如何解決?
PDOStatement::columnCount 常見錯誤及解決方案
PDOStatement::columnCount
怎樣使用PDOStatement::columnCount函數準確獲取查詢結果的列數?
PDOStatement::columnCount 如何獲取查詢結果的列數
PDOStatement::columnCount
如何正確使用PDOStatement::bindValue 來綁定SQL語句中的參數?
PDO(PHP Data Objects)是一種訪問數據庫的輕量級方式,它支持多種數據庫類型,如MySQL、PostgreSQL、SQLite 等。 PDO 提供了一個功能強大的方法PDOStatement::bindValue,用來綁定SQL 語句中的參數。這不僅可以避免SQL 注入問題,還能提高代碼的可維護性和可讀性。本文將詳細介紹如何正確使用bindValue 來綁定參數。
PDOStatement::bindValue
怎樣避免使用PDOStatement::getColumnMeta 時獲取信息不完整的常見問題?
在使用PHP 的PDO 執行查詢時,PDOStatement::getColumnMeta 方法可以幫助我們獲取結果集中某列的元數據,例如字段名稱、數據類型、長度等信息。然而,很多開發者在實際使用中會發現,該方法返回的信息往往並不完整,尤其在使用某些數據庫驅動(如MySQL)時。這可能導致一些依賴字段元數據處理的邏輯出現錯誤或行為異常。
PDOStatement::getColumnMeta
如何通過PDOStatement::getColumnMeta 函數準確獲取數據庫列名和數據類型?
<span><span><span class="hljs-meta"><?php</span></span><span> </span><span><span class="hljs-comment">// 這部分代碼與文章內容無關,僅用於展示分隔前的內容</span></span><
PDOStatement::getColumnMeta
如何通過PDOStatement::rowCount 搭配prepared statement 高效判斷和優化數據庫更新操作?
在PHP 中與數據庫交互時,PDO(PHP Data Objects)為我們提供了一個強大的、跨數據庫的接口,使得數據庫操作變得更加簡潔和高效。對於數據庫更新操作,我們經常需要判斷更新是否成功,而PDOStatement::rowCount() 就是實現這一目標的有效工具之一。今天,我們將介紹如何利用PDOStatement::rowCount() 搭配prepared statement 來高效地判斷和優化數據庫更新操作。
PDOStatement::rowCount
為什麼使用PDOStatement::rowCount 可能讓你的查詢變慢?該怎麼避免?
a. 數據庫不直接支持行計數某些數據庫系統(尤其是MySQL)在處理SELECT 查詢時,通常不計算結果集的行數,除非顯式要求。在這種情況下,調用rowCount() 會導致數據庫引擎額外執行一項操作,以返回該查詢影響的行數。這種額外的計算會使查詢變得更慢。
PDOStatement::rowCount
如何利用PDOStatement::rowCount 函數結合LIMIT 實現高效的分頁查詢優化?
在进行 Web 应用开发时,分页查询是非常常见的需求之一,尤其是在需要展示大量数据的后台管理系统、评论区或产品列表等模块中。MySQL 提供了 LIMIT 子句用于分页,而 PHP 的 PDO 中 PDOStatement::rowCount() 方法则可以用来获取结果集的数量。如果两者结合得当,不仅可以提高代码的可读性,也能显著优化查询效率。
PDOStatement::rowCount
如何通過使用PDOStatement::rowCount 函數判斷數據庫中是否存在符合特定條件的數據?
使用PDO(PHP 數據對象)進行數據庫操作是一個非常常見的做法。 PDO 提供了許多方法來執行SQL 查詢、綁定參數、獲取結果等。其中,PDOStatement::rowCount 函數是一個非常有用的方法,它用於返回最近一條SQL 查詢語句影響的行數。
PDOStatement::rowCount
PDOStatement::rowCount 怎麼用?如何通過它獲取合併查詢(UNION)後的結果行數?
在PHP 開發中,使用PDO 進行數據庫操作是推薦的方式之一。 PDOStatement::rowCount() 是PDO 提供的一個方法,用於返回受前一次SQL 語句影響的行數。但它的行為在不同的SQL 語句類型中略有差異,特別是在執行SELECT、UPDATE、DELETE 和UNION 查詢時,更需要理解其背後的機制。
PDOStatement::rowCount
如何利用PDOStatement::rowCount 函數在事務處理中有效判斷並處理回滾操作?
在使用PDO進行數據庫操作時,事務處理是一項非常重要的機制,它可以確保一系列操作要么全部成功,要么全部失敗。事務通常包括beginTransaction()、commit()和rollBack()這幾個核心方法。當我們執行多個SQL操作時,有時需要根據某些條件判斷是否要回滾事務,這時,PDOStatement::rowCount函數就可以派上用場。
PDOStatement::rowCount
如何通過PDOStatement::rowCount 函數判斷批量操作是否成功執行?
PDO(PHP Data Objects)提供了與數據庫交互的一個強大接口,能夠幫助我們進行各種數據庫操作。批量操作是指在一次數據庫事務中執行多個插入、更新或刪除操作。而PDOStatement::rowCount 是一個用於獲取受影響的行數的方法,通常用於判斷SQL 查詢是否成功執行。
PDOStatement::rowCount
為什麼在執行UPDATE 操作時,PDOStatement::rowCount 函數可能返回不准確的結果?
PDOStatement::rowCount
PDOStatement::rowCount 到底怎麼用?教你如何獲取UPDATE 查詢實際影響的行數
在使用PHP 的PDO 操作數據庫時,PDOStatement::rowCount() 是一個常見卻常被誤解的方法。尤其是在執行UPDATE 或DELETE 語句後,我們常用它來判斷是否真的“更新”或“刪除”了數據。但你知道它背後的行為細節嗎?
PDOStatement::rowCount
«
1
2
3
4
5
6
»